Your role at Dynatrace
Dynatrace exists to make software work perfectly. Our platform combines broad and deep observability and continuous runtime application security with advanced AIOps to provide answers and intelligent automation from data. This enables innovators to modernize and automate cloud operations, deliver software faster and more securely, and ensure flawless digital experiences. Job Description Are you looking for a fast-paced environment where you get to blend your technical curiosity and experience with your passion for helping others (in this case, our customers) succeed in overcoming digital transformation challenges? If so...we want to talk to you! We are looking for students/recent graduates that will be available to start in Summer 2024. If you are ending your studies and would like to start your career, do not hesitate to apply! When you join us, you will start with our elite Professional Development Program, a virtual 14-week training program. After which, you will become a Technology Consultant working with one of our customers. Dynatrace Technology Consultants are responsible for ensuring successful adoption of Dynatrace technologies throughout the software application lifecycle; they provide real-time analytics which help our customers proactively avoid performance issues and to rapidly diagnose and resolve problems should they occur.

What you need to know about the Bristol Tech Scene

Along with Gloucester, Swindon and Bath, Bristol is part of the "Silicon Gorge" tech hub, a region in the U.K. renowned for its high-tech and research-driven industries, with a particular emphasis on sustainability and reducing environmental impact. As the European Green Capital, Bristol is home to 25,000 cleantech companies, including Baker Hughes and unicorn Ovo Energy. The city has committed to achieving net-zero emissions within the next decade.
